The Trump administration has begun drafting an executive order to kick off the process of eliminating the Department of Education. This is one of Donald Trump’s campaign promises.
According to CNN, the move would come in two parts. The order would direct the Secretary of Education to create a plan to diminish the department through executive action.
CNN stated that Trump would also push for Congress to pass legislation to end the department, as those working on the order acknowledge that shuttering the department would require Congress’ involvement.
The president said Tuesday he wants his secretary of Education pick, Linda McMahon, to “put herself out of a job.”
